幸运哈希游戏源码怎么用幸运哈希游戏源码怎么用

幸运哈希游戏源码怎么用幸运哈希游戏源码怎么用,

本文目录导读:

  1. 获取幸运哈希游戏源码
  2. 了解幸运哈希游戏的机制
  3. 调试和优化源码
  4. 发布与分享源码
  5. 注意事项

随着游戏开发技术的不断进步,越来越多的游戏开发者开始关注开源项目,试图通过研究和使用别人的作品来提升自己的技术水平,幸运哈希游戏作为一个有趣且具有挑战性的项目,吸引了许多开发者和游戏爱好者,如何获取并有效使用幸运哈希游戏的源码呢?以下是一些详细的步骤和建议。

获取幸运哈希游戏源码

  1. 访问官方网站或GitHub仓库 如果幸运哈希游戏是一个公开的开源项目,通常它的源码可以通过官方网站或GitHub仓库获取,打开浏览器,搜索“幸运哈希游戏源码”或“幸运哈希 GitHub”,找到项目的官方仓库。

  2. 下载源码 在GitHub上,源码通常以仓库形式存在,你可以点击仓库旁边的“ clones ”按钮,选择“克隆仓库”来下载源码,下载完成后,你会得到一个压缩包或直接在本地获得项目的克隆副本。

  3. 使用Git克隆仓库 如果你熟悉Git,可以直接使用Git克隆仓库,打开终端,输入命令:

    git clone https://github.com/username/lucky-hash-game.git

    你就可以在本地进行代码操作和修改。

  4. 检查源码的合法性和版权 在获取源码之前,确保你了解项目的版权信息,大多数开源项目都会在LICENSE文件中明确说明使用条件,如MIT、GPL等,确保你有合法的使用权限。

  5. 了解项目依赖 源码通常依赖于第三方库和框架,查看项目的文档或仓库描述,了解需要安装哪些依赖项,这一步非常重要,否则在运行代码时可能会遇到无法编译或运行的问题。

了解幸运哈希游戏的机制

在开始使用源码之前,了解游戏的基本机制和目标是至关重要的,幸运哈希游戏可能是一个基于哈希算法的加密游戏,或者是一个基于幸运数字的随机生成游戏,以下是一些可能的机制:

  1. 哈希算法的应用 游戏可能使用哈希算法来生成游戏内容,如关卡、角色或任务,了解哈希算法的基本原理,可以帮助你更好地理解源码的逻辑。

  2. 幸运数字的生成 幸运哈希游戏可能通过某种机制生成幸运数字,这些数字可能用于游戏的随机事件或奖励系统,了解数字生成算法,可以帮助你优化游戏体验。

  3. 游戏规则和目标 游戏的目标是什么?如何获胜?了解游戏规则可以帮助你更好地设计测试用例和优化代码。

调试和优化源码

  1. 设置调试工具 如果你使用Git进行代码操作,可以使用调试工具如GDB(GNU Debugger)来调试编译后的程序,这可以帮助你定位和修复代码中的错误。

  2. 编写测试用例 在优化源码时,编写测试用例可以帮助你验证代码的正确性,你可以使用 PHPUnit、PyTest 等工具来编写自动化测试。

  3. 使用调试断点 在编写测试用例时,使用调试断点可以帮助你逐步执行代码,观察变量和数据的流动情况,这在调试复杂逻辑时非常有用。

  4. 优化代码性能 如果源码存在性能问题,可以通过优化代码结构、减少不必要的计算或使用更高效的算法来提升性能。

发布与分享源码

  1. 编写文档 如果你修改了源码,编写详细的文档可以帮助其他开发者理解你的改动和意图,文档可以包括改动的背景、技术细节和使用说明。

  2. 创建GitHub Issues 在GitHub仓库中创建 Issues,详细描述你的改动和希望的功能扩展,这可以帮助项目维护者了解你的贡献,并提供反馈。

  3. 参与社区讨论 参与项目的社区讨论,与其他开发者交流想法,可以为你的贡献提供更多的反馈和建议。

  4. 发布源码 如果你希望分享源码,可以在GitHub上创建一个分支,提交你的改动,并发布到社区或社交媒体上。

注意事项

  1. 遵守版权和许可协议 在使用源码时,必须遵守项目的版权和许可协议,大多数开源项目都有明确的使用条款,确保你合法使用代码。

  2. 保持代码的可追溯性 在进行代码修改时,保持代码的可追溯性非常重要,使用版本控制工具如Git,并记录每次修改的详细信息,可以帮助你快速恢复代码版本。

  3. 测试环境 在修改源码之前,最好在测试环境中进行,避免影响到项目的稳定运行,测试环境可以是本地电脑或虚拟机。

  4. 团队协作 如果你是在团队中进行项目开发,确保所有成员都了解源码的使用和维护规则,定期召开会议,讨论项目进展和问题解决。

通过以上步骤,你可以有效地获取和使用幸运哈希游戏的源码,并通过不断的学习和优化,提升自己的游戏开发能力,希望这篇文章能帮助你更好地理解和使用幸运哈希游戏的源码。

幸运哈希游戏源码怎么用幸运哈希游戏源码怎么用,

发表评论